defmodule OpenAgents.Notifications.Notification do
@moduledoc """
One durable delivery record addressed to one account.
It is a pointer, not a copy. Nothing here renders without a second read of
the issue through the recipient's own visibility, so a row that outlives the
recipient's access to the repository reveals nothing.
Seven kinds. `mention` and `issue_comment` announce something somebody wrote.
`assigned`, `unassigned`, `labeled`, `unlabeled` and `state_changed` announce
a change to the issue itself, derived from the difference between the issue
before and after an update. The record still names no label and no state: the
kind says which field moved, and reading the issue says what it moved to.
"""
use Ecto.Schema
import Ecto.Changeset
alias OpenAgents.Accounts.User
alias OpenAgents.Issues.Comment
alias OpenAgents.Issues.Issue
alias OpenAgents.Repositories.Repository
@primary_key {:id, :binary_id, autogenerate: true}
@foreign_key_type :binary_id
@kinds ~w(mention issue_comment assigned unassigned labeled unlabeled state_changed)
schema "notifications" do
field :kind, :string
field :actor_login, :string
field :dedupe_key, :string
field :read_at, :utc_datetime
belongs_to :user, User
belongs_to :repository, Repository
belongs_to :issue, Issue, type: :id
belongs_to :comment, Comment, type: :id
timestamps(type: :utc_datetime)
end
def kinds, do: @kinds
@doc false
def changeset(notification, attrs) do
notification
|> cast(attrs, [:kind, :actor_login, :dedupe_key, :read_at])
|> validate_required([:kind, :dedupe_key])
|> validate_inclusion(:kind, @kinds)
|> unique_constraint([:user_id, :dedupe_key])
|> foreign_key_constraint(:user_id)
|> foreign_key_constraint(:repository_id)
|> foreign_key_constraint(:issue_id)
|> foreign_key_constraint(:comment_id)
end
end
